3.1. Waterproof and Dustproof Characteristics
Tri-proof ceiling lights are specifically engineered to resist the penetration of water and dust. This feature is crucial for locations such as bathrooms, kitchens, and outdoor areas where exposure to moisture and particles is common. The **IP65 rating** is a standard measure indicating that these fixtures can withstand low-pressure water jets from any direction and are completely dust-tight.

4.1. Reduced Energy Consumption
One of the most significant advantages of tri-proof ceiling lights is their ability to reduce energy consumption. Utilizing **LED technology**, these lights consume significantly less power compared to traditional incandescent or fluorescent lights. This translates to lower energy costs, making them an economically viable option in both the short and long term.
4.2. Longevity and Durability
In addition to lower energy consumption, tri-proof ceiling lights boast an extended lifespan. Typically lasting up to **50,000 hours or more**, these lights require less frequent replacement, further reducing waste and the demand for manufacturing new bulbs. This longevity not only saves money but also contributes to a more sustainable approach to lighting.

7. Maintenance Practices for Optimal Performance
Regular maintenance is essential for keeping tri-proof ceiling lights functioning optimally. Here are some practices to implement:
1. **Clean Regularly**: Dust and debris can accumulate on the surface, affecting light output. Use a soft, damp cloth to clean the fixtures periodically.
2. **Check Wiring and Connections**: Ensure that all electrical connections are secure and in good condition to prevent any potential issues.
3. **Inspect for Damage**: Regularly inspect the lights for any signs of wear or damage. If any issues are detected, replace the fixture promptly.

What are the precautions for the use of halogen lamps and LED lamps?
Halogen lamp: When the halogen lamp is in use or has just been extinguished, do not touch it with your hands, because the temperature on the surface of the bulb is very high, which will burn your hands, and you should not let the cold air blow on the bulb, otherwise the bulb may crack.
LED lamp: usually can not use the cleaning liquid containing chemical components to wipe, otherwise it will hurt the surface resin of the LED lamp, if you need to clean, you can clean the LED bulb in alcohol, but pay attention to the soaking time can not exceed 1 minute, otherwise the semiconductor chip, circuit board will be soaked bad, it will not play the role of lighting.
